Overview

CVE-2025-47776 is a critical-severity vulnerability affecting mantisbt mantisbt. It was published on November 4, 2025 and has a CVSS 3.1 base score of 9.1 (CRITICAL).

This vulnerability has a CVSS 3.1 base score of 9.1, rated CRITICAL. It can be exploited remotely over the network. No authentication or special privileges are required for exploitation.

Technical Description

Mantis Bug Tracker (MantisBT) is an open source issue tracker. Due to incorrect use of loose (==) instead of strict (===) comparison in the authentication code in versions 2.27.1 and below.PHP type juggling will cause certain MD5 hashes matching scientific notation to be interpreted as numbers. Instances using the MD5 login method allow an attacker who knows the victim's username and has access to an account with a password hash that evaluates to zero to log in without knowing the victim's actual password, by using any other password with a hash that also evaluates to zero This issue is fixed in version 2.27.2.
